文本函数

2025-05-04 17:54:37
文本函数

文本函数在Excel中的应用

文本函数是Excel中用于处理文本数据的一类函数,能够帮助用户在数据分析和处理过程中进行信息提取、格式化和转换等操作。在现代企业管理中,数据的整理和分析是决策制定的基础,而文本函数则在这一过程中发挥着重要的作用。

一、文本函数概述

文本函数是指在Excel中用于处理字符串或文本数据的函数。这些函数能够对文本进行多种操作,包括文本的连接、查找、替换、分割、大小写转换等。通过这些操作,用户可以将原始数据整理成适合分析和展示的格式,从而提高数据的可读性和分析效率。

二、文本函数的分类

  • 连接函数:如CONCATENATE和&运算符,用于将多个文本字符串合并为一个字符串。
  • 查找与替换函数:如FIND、SEARCH和REPLACE等,用于在文本中查找特定字符串,并进行替换操作。
  • 文本转换函数:如UPPER、LOWER和PROPER,用于改变文本的大小写格式。
  • 文本提取函数:如LEFT、RIGHT、MID等,用于从文本字符串中提取特定字符。
  • 文本长度函数:如LEN,用于计算文本字符串的长度。
  • 分割函数:如TEXTSPLIT(在新版Excel中可用),用于将文本字符串分割为多个部分。

三、文本函数的实际应用

文本函数在实际数据处理中具有广泛的应用场景。以下是一些常见的应用案例:

1. 数据清洗

在进行数据分析之前,数据清洗是必不可少的一步。通过使用文本函数,用户可以轻松地去除多余的空格、统一文本格式。例如,使用TRIM函数可以去除字符串开头和结尾的空格,有效提升数据的整洁度。

2. 数据格式转换

在数据分析中,常常需要将不同格式的文本转换为统一格式,例如将所有姓名转换为首字母大写。通过使用PROPER函数,用户可以快速实现这一转换,确保数据的一致性。

3. 生成报告

在生成报表时,常常需要将不同的字段合并成一个完整的句子。例如,可以使用CONCATENATE函数将客户的姓名、地址和电话合并为一行,以便于打印和展示。

4. 数据分析

文本函数也可以用于数据分析,比如通过使用LEN函数计算文本长度,判断某些字段的有效性。例如,判断身份证号码的长度是否符合标准,或者检查某些字段是否为空。

四、常用文本函数详解

1. CONCATENATE函数

CONCATENATE函数用于将多个文本字符串合并为一个字符串。其语法为:CONCATENATE(text1, text2, ...)。例如,CONCATENATE("Hello", " ", "World")的结果为“Hello World”。

2. LEFT函数

LEFT函数用于从文本字符串的左侧提取指定数量的字符。其语法为:LEFT(text, [num_chars])。例如,LEFT("Excel", 2)的结果为“Ex”。

3. FIND和SEARCH函数

FIND函数用于在文本字符串中查找指定字符,返回字符的位置。其语法为:FIND(find_text, within_text, [start_num])。SEARCH函数类似,但支持通配符。两者的主要区别在于,FIND函数区分大小写,而SEARCH函数不区分。

4. UPPER、LOWER和PROPER函数

UPPER函数将文本转换为大写,LOWER函数将文本转换为小写,PROPER函数将文本的每个单词的首字母大写。可以通过这些函数实现文本的格式化,确保输出结果符合要求。

5. REPLACE函数

REPLACE函数用于替换文本字符串中的部分字符。其语法为:REPLACE(old_text, start_num, num_chars, new_text)。例如,REPLACE("Hello World", 7, 5, "Excel")的结果为“Hello Excel”。

五、文本函数在数据分析中的重要性

在当今数据驱动的时代,文本函数在数据分析中扮演着不可或缺的角色。它们不仅帮助分析师清理和准备数据,还使得数据分析更加高效和准确。以下是文本函数在数据分析中的几个重要方面:

1. 数据质量

文本函数有助于提高数据的质量,确保数据的一致性和准确性。通过去除多余空格、统一格式等操作,用户能够获得更高质量的数据,从而提高分析结果的可靠性。

2. 提高工作效率

使用文本函数可以显著提高工作效率,减少手动处理数据的时间。通过批量处理文本数据,用户能够更快地完成数据清洗和整理,从而将更多的时间用于数据分析和决策。

3. 丰富的数据展示

文本函数可以帮助用户生成更加丰富和易读的报告和图表。通过将不同字段合并为完整句子,用户能够更好地传达数据信息,提升数据的可视化效果。

六、实际案例分析

为了更好地理解文本函数的应用,以下通过实际案例进行详细分析:

案例1:客户信息整理

某公司需要整理客户信息,将客户的姓名、电话和地址合并为一行。可以使用CONCATENATE函数实现。假设客户数据存储在A列、B列和C列,公式如下:

=CONCATENATE(A2, " - ", B2, " - ", C2)

通过此公式,用户能够迅速生成一行完整的客户信息,便于后续处理和分析。

案例2:销售数据分析

某销售团队需要分析销售记录,判断哪些记录的销售额超过了目标。可以使用IF和LEN函数结合的方式来判断。如果销售额存储在D列,目标值在E列,公式如下:

=IF(LEN(D2)>0, IF(D2>E2, "超出目标", "未达目标"), "无销售记录")

此公式能够快速判断每一条销售记录的状态,提升分析效率。

案例3:数据格式标准化

在进行数据分析之前,某公司发现客户的姓名格式不统一。通过使用PROPER函数,可以将所有姓名转换为首字母大写。例如,假设客户姓名存储在A列,公式如下:

=PROPER(A2)

此公式能够确保所有的客户姓名格式一致,为后续的分析打下良好的基础。

七、总结与展望

文本函数在Excel中是一类非常重要的工具,帮助用户高效地处理和分析文本数据。通过掌握文本函数的使用,用户能够提高数据的质量,提升工作效率,丰富数据展示效果。在未来,随着数据量的不断增加和数据分析需求的不断提升,文本函数的应用将会更加广泛。

在数据分析的过程中,用户应不断探索文本函数的更多应用场景,以适应快速变化的市场需求和技术发展。同时,结合其他Excel函数(如数值函数和逻辑函数)进行综合运用,将进一步提升数据分析的深度和广度。

综上所述,文本函数不仅是Excel数据处理的重要组成部分,也是数据分析师和决策者在现代商业环境中不可或缺的技能。掌握这些文本函数,将为用户在数据分析领域的职业发展提供强有力的支持。

八、参考文献与学习资源

  • Excel官方文档
  • 《Excel数据分析从入门到精通》
  • 《Excel高级数据分析与可视化》
  • 网络课程与在线学习平台(如Coursera、Udemy等)

通过上述内容,希望读者能够深入理解文本函数在Excel中的应用,掌握其操作技巧,并在实际工作中灵活运用,为自身的职业发展提供助力。

文本函数的有效使用,能够帮助分析师在数据处理中实现更高的准确度和效率,促进企业决策的科学化与合理化。因此,深入学习和实践文本函数,将是每位数据从业者的重要课题。

免责声明:本站所提供的内容均来源于网友提供或网络分享、搜集,由本站编辑整理,仅供个人研究、交流学习使用。如涉及版权问题,请联系本站管理员予以更改或删除。
上一篇:可视化图表
下一篇:日期函数

添加企业微信

1V1服务,高效匹配老师
欢迎各种培训合作扫码联系,我们将竭诚为您服务
本课程名称:/

填写信息,即有专人与您沟通